The April 8 LAEN Entrepreneur and Start-up Mixer will focus on the topic “Selling Online in an International Marketplace”.
The mixer is 5:30-7 p.m. on the second Wednesday of each month at Diamond Mix (1900 Diamond Dr. in the Pueblo Complex). Attending is free although an RSVP (via the website) is requested.
This month there will be two guests with first-hand experience joining us via Google Hangout to share their experience:
- Frank Betolaud is the Founder and CEO of GroupBinc, a company that develops and markets “radical underwater tools for deep water exploration.” They market internationally through an online presence.
- Emile Petrone is the founder and CEO of Tindie.com, a platform for sales and marketing of hardware and associated services created by small, entrepreneurial businesses. Founded in 2012, Tindie now features more than 1,000 products offered by sellers around the globe.
